Bug 213497

Summary: Use AVRoutePickerView when available for choosing AirPlay devices
Product: WebKit Reporter: Eric Carlson <eric.carlson>
Component: MediaAssignee: Eric Carlson <eric.carlson>
Status: RESOLVED FIXED    
Severity: Normal CC: benjamin, cdumez, cmarcelo, ews-watchlist, glenn, jer.noble, philipj, sergio, tsavell, webkit-bug-importer
Priority: P2 Keywords: InRadar
Version: WebKit Nightly Build   
Hardware: Unspecified   
OS: Unspecified   
Attachments:
Description Flags
Patch
none
Patch
none
Patch
none
Build fix
none
Another build fix
none
Patch
none
Patch none

Description Eric Carlson 2020-06-22 17:10:54 PDT
Use AVRoutePickerView when available for choosing AirPlay devices
Comment 1 Alexey Proskuryakov 2020-06-23 10:48:38 PDT
*** Bug 213496 has been marked as a duplicate of this bug. ***
Comment 2 Eric Carlson 2020-06-23 13:37:04 PDT
<rdar://problem/58610662>
Comment 3 Eric Carlson 2020-07-15 16:51:17 PDT
Created attachment 404405 [details]
Patch
Comment 4 Jer Noble 2020-07-16 09:16:04 PDT
Comment on attachment 404405 [details]
Patch

r=me once the bots are happy.
Comment 5 Eric Carlson 2020-07-16 09:29:12 PDT
Created attachment 404449 [details]
Patch
Comment 6 Eric Carlson 2020-07-16 10:49:12 PDT
Created attachment 404464 [details]
Patch
Comment 7 Eric Carlson 2020-07-16 13:47:42 PDT
Comment on attachment 404464 [details]
Patch

The WK1 audio and accessibility test failures are unrelated.
Comment 8 EWS 2020-07-16 13:52:40 PDT
Committed r264477: <https://trac.webkit.org/changeset/264477>

All reviewed patches have been landed. Closing bug and clearing flags on attachment 404464 [details].
Comment 9 Eric Carlson 2020-07-16 14:35:30 PDT
Reopening to attach new patch.
Comment 10 Eric Carlson 2020-07-16 14:35:30 PDT
Created attachment 404485 [details]
Build fix
Comment 11 EWS 2020-07-16 15:25:33 PDT
Committed r264482: <https://trac.webkit.org/changeset/264482>

All reviewed patches have been landed. Closing bug and clearing flags on attachment 404485 [details].
Comment 12 Eric Carlson 2020-07-16 17:43:06 PDT
Reopening to attach new patch.
Comment 13 Eric Carlson 2020-07-16 17:43:07 PDT
Created attachment 404503 [details]
Another build fix
Comment 14 EWS 2020-07-16 18:37:24 PDT
Committed r264493: <https://trac.webkit.org/changeset/264493>

All reviewed patches have been landed. Closing bug and clearing flags on attachment 404503 [details].
Comment 15 Truitt Savell 2020-07-17 09:05:58 PDT
Reverted r264493 for reason:

Part of an attempted fix for the build

Committed r264513: <https://trac.webkit.org/changeset/264513>
Comment 16 Truitt Savell 2020-07-17 09:07:20 PDT
Reverted r264482 for reason:

Part of an attempted fix for the build

Committed r264514: <https://trac.webkit.org/changeset/264514>
Comment 17 Truitt Savell 2020-07-17 09:10:40 PDT
Reverted r264477 for reason:

Broke the internal build

Committed r264515: <https://trac.webkit.org/changeset/264515>
Comment 18 Eric Carlson 2020-07-20 12:44:31 PDT
Created attachment 404745 [details]
Patch
Comment 19 Eric Carlson 2020-07-20 15:46:49 PDT
Created attachment 404771 [details]
Patch
Comment 20 EWS 2020-07-21 10:46:34 PDT
Committed r264663: <https://trac.webkit.org/changeset/264663>

All reviewed patches have been landed. Closing bug and clearing flags on attachment 404771 [details].